What is the impact of the design and manufacturing process of LR44 battery?
In terms of ingredients, attention should be paid to the amount of positive and negative materials added. Generally speaking, the design and assembly process generally requires that the negative electrode capacity is relatively excessive relative to the positive electrode. If it is not excessive, the negative electrode will precipitate lithium during the charging process, forming lithium dendrites, which will affect safety. If the negative electrode is too excessive relative to the positive electrode, the positive electrode may be over-de-lithiumized, causing structural collapse.
The electrolyte is also a very important factor in the impact of the reversible capacity of the battery. The process of electrode material de- and intercalation of lithium ions is always a process of mutual use with the electrolyte. This mutual use has an important influence on the interface condition and internal structure of the electrode material. The electrolyte will be consumed in the process of mutual use with the positive and negative electrode materials. In addition, part of the electrolyte will be consumed during the formation of the battery to form the SEI film and pre-charge. Therefore, the type and amount of electrolyte also affect the battery life.
The manufacturing process of lithium-ion batteries mainly includes: positive and negative electrode ingredients, coating, film making, winding, shelling, injection, sealing, formation, etc. In the battery production process, each step of the process is very strict. Any process that is not well controlled may affect the battery cycle performance.
In the process of positive and negative electrode batching, attention should be paid to the amount of binder added, stirring speed, slurry concentration, temperature and humidity, and ensure that the materials can be evenly dispersed.
In the coating process, under the premise of ensuring the high specific energy of the battery, the positive (negative) electrode coating amount is reasonably controlled, and appropriately reducing the electrode thickness is conducive to reducing the battery attenuation rate. The coated pole piece is further compacted by a roller press. The appropriate positive electrode compaction density can increase the discharge capacity of the battery, reduce the internal resistance, reduce polarization loss, and extend the cycle life of the battery.
